Handihams uses the Web Tranceiver software, but I'm sure about the "6000."
It controls W0EQO and W0ZSW. Audio from W0ZQO is through Skype but W0ZSW
uses the software's own sound module. You have to be a Handiham member. I
think they verify your license through the FCC database.
